Borax is actually made of two tetrahedra and two triangular units joined together and should be written as
`Na_(2)[B_(4)O_(5)(OH)_(4)].8H_(2)O`.
Consider the following statements about borax :
A : Each boron atom has four `B-O` bonds.
B : Each boron atom has three `B-O` bonds.
C : Two boron atoms have four `B-O` bonds while other two have three `B-O` bonds.
D : Each boron atom has one-OH group.
Select correct statement (s) :

A

I,II

B

II,III

C

III,IV

D

I,III
